Sanwo-Olu signs anti-open grazing bill into law

Lagos State Governor, Babajide Sanwo-Olu has signed the anti-open grazing bill into law on Monday.

The bill is meant to prohibit open cattle grazing in the state.

The Governor revealed on his Facebook page.

“I signed the Law to prohibit open cattle grazing, and the trespass of cattle on land in Lagos state. By this act, the Bill has now become a law,”

Speaker of Lagos State House Of Assembly, Mudashiru Obasa had earlier said that herders should be trained and adequately prepared for ranching.

“Allocating parcel of land is not enough but there should be training of those who would go into ranching because ranching is expensive and required adequate preparation,” he said.
